What is the ideal temperature for IPA fermentation?

The ideal temperature for fermenting IPA (India Pale Ale) is typically between 65-70 degrees Fahrenheit (18-21 degrees Celsius). This temperature range helps to promote the desired flavors and aromas in the beer.

What is the ideal temperature for mead fermentation?

The ideal temperature for mead fermentation is typically between 60-70 degrees Fahrenheit. This temperature range helps to ensure a successful fermentation process and the development of desired flavors in the mead.

What is the most effective method for removing chlorine from water?

The most effective method for removing chlorine from water is through the process of activated carbon filtration. This method involves passing the water through a filter containing activated carbon, which can effectively absorb and remove chlorine and other impurities from the water.

What is the difference between sanitization, disinfection, and sterilization in terms of their effectiveness in killing microorganisms?

Sanitization reduces the number of microorganisms to a safe level, disinfection kills most microorganisms but not all, and sterilization kills all microorganisms. Sterilization is the most effective in killing microorganisms, followed by disinfection, and then sanitization.

What is the easiest way to remove labels from bottles?

One of the easiest ways to remove labels from bottles is by soaking them in warm, soapy water for a few minutes. This helps loosen the adhesive, making it easier to peel off the label. You can also use a mixture of equal parts vinegar and water or a commercial adhesive remover for stubborn labels.

What is the ideal kombucha fermentation time for achieving the perfect balance of flavor and health benefits?

The ideal kombucha fermentation time for achieving the perfect balance of flavor and health benefits is typically around 7-10 days. This allows for the right amount of sugar to be consumed by the bacteria and yeast, resulting in a tangy flavor and optimal levels of beneficial probiotics and antioxidants.

What is the difference between cleaning, sanitizing, and disinfecting?

Cleaning removes dirt and debris from surfaces, sanitizing reduces the number of germs on surfaces to a safe level, and disinfecting kills a higher percentage of germs, including viruses and bacteria.
